Strasbourg

We went to Strasbourg for two days thanks to the high school. This plan was financed by the European Union, so that we didn’t pay anything! We left La Ravoire at 5 o’clock and we arrived in Strasbourg at 11 o’clock. So the journey was very long. But when we arrived, a very tasty meal was waiting for us! Indeed, we ate in the restaurant ‘Chez Yvonne’, which is the one where famous people eat when they come to Strasbourg.

After, we made a cruise with a lot of explanations about the city.

At the end of the afternoon, we went to the European Parliament. We had to pass through a metal detector to go into the parliament. We started by attending a debate between the few deputies who were there. I noticed that many deputies say what they want, and they don’t listen to the other deputies’ answer. I was really impressed by the number of translators! Then, we had a presentation of the European Union. After that we exchanged with the deputy who invited us, Malika Benarab-Attou. She is a French politician from The Greens. It was very interesting!

We slept in a youth hostel.

The next day, we visited Strasbourg with a guide during the morning. The afternoon, we went to a brewery. This visit was the activity I particularly enjoyed, and concluded our stay. In conclusion, this trip was very cultivating.
